Cookies
Cookies are files with small amount of data that may sometimes include an anonymous unique identifier which are sent to the browser of users from a website during usage, and may be stored on your computer's hard drive. Like many sites we may decide to use "cookies" to collect information. If you do not want cookies to be stored, please use your browser settings to refuse those. You can decide which cookies you want to allow or refuse. However, refusing cookies can sometime disable various sections or functionalities of our site, and can also disrupt browsing performance.
